Using inelastic neutron scattering techniques, the spin wave energy dispersion in the (010) plane of the distorted perovskite KCuF3, which exhibits many magnetic properties of the spin-1/2 one-dimensional antiferromagnet, has been investigated at 4.7K (T N=39K). The measurements confirm the very strong exchange interaction between the spins in the (001) direction, and show that in this direction the expression for the excitation energies of the spin-1/2 antiferromagnetic chain given by des Cloizeaux and Pearson (1962) is obeyed. The exchange interaction between these chains is found to be only 1.6% of that within the chains.
